Dormer window installation involves adding a vertical window structure that projects from a sloped roof, typically to increase natural light and enhance usable space within an attic or upper-floor room. The process usually includes carefully cutting into the roof, framing the dormer structure, installing the window, and finishing the surrounding roofline for a seamless appearance. This service is often chosen by homeowners looking to improve the functionality and aesthetic appeal of their attic conversions or upper-floor rooms, making spaces brighter and more inviting.
One common reason for considering dormer window installation is to address issues of limited natural light in upper-story rooms or attics. Without adequate windows, these spaces can feel dark and cramped, reducing their usability and comfort. Installing dormer windows can also help improve ventilation, allowing fresh air to circulate more easily. Additionally, dormers can provide better headroom and make upper-floor spaces more practical for everyday use, such as bedrooms, offices, or playrooms.

The overview below groups typical Dormer Window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lansdale, PA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or dormer window repairs or replacements range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the scope of work and materials needed.
Standard Installation - Installing a new dormer window in a standard-sized space usually costs between $1,200 and $3,500. Most projects in Lansdale, PA, land within this range, with fewer reaching the higher end for custom features.
Full Dormer Replacement - Replacing an entire dormer can range from $4,000 to $8,000 or more, especially for larger or more complex projects. Larger, more intricate replacements tend to push costs toward the higher end of this spectrum.
Complex or Custom Projects - Highly customized or multi-window dormer installations can exceed $10,000, depending on design complexity and materials. These projects are less common and typically involve additional structural or aesthetic work.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are dormer windows and how do they enhance my home? Dormer windows are structures that project from a sloped roof, adding natural light and extra headroom to upper floors or attic spaces in homes around Lansdale, PA.
Can I choose different styles of dormer windows for my property? Yes, local contractors can install various dormer styles, such as gable, shed, or eyebrow, to match the architectural look of homes in the area.
What factors should I consider before installing a dormer window? It's important to evaluate the roof structure, the intended purpose of the space, and the overall aesthetic to ensure the dormer complements the home and functions properly.
Are dormer window installations suitable for all types of roofs? Dormer windows can be installed on many roof types, but a professional assessment is recommended to determine compatibility with specific roof designs.
How do local service providers handle dormer window installation projects? Experienced contractors typically assess the roof, design the dormer, and perform the installation with attention to structural integrity and aesthetic integration.
